      Pablo Picasso (1881-1973) ist unbestritten der bedeutendste Künstler des 20. Jahrhunderts. Nach ihm war in der Kunst nichts mehr so wie vorher. Arianna Stassinopoulos Huffington zeichnet in ihrer Biographie das bestechende und zugleich bestürzende Bild eines Mannes, der als Maler einmalige Triumphe feierte und als Mensch unter inneren Konflikten litt, die sein Dasein häufig an den Rand einer Tragödie führten.

    • Erfolg ist mehr als Geld und Macht. Warum Geld und Macht als Erfolgsfaktoren ausgedient haben. Wenn wir langfristig erfolgreich sein wollen, müssen wir das Konzept »Erfolg« neu definieren. Arianna Huffington, Mitbegründerin der Huffington Post, einem der am schnellsten wachsenden Medienunternehmen der Welt, zeigt: Zu lange haben wir Erfolg anhand der Kriterien Geld und Macht definiert – die Folgen sind epidemische Wachstumsraten von stressbedingten Erkrankungen. Arianna Huffington stellt den »dritten Weg« vor, dessen Erfolgsquotient auf Wohlbefinden, Weisheit, Staunen und Großzügigkeit beruht. Sie zieht die neuesten Erkenntnisse der Wissenschaft heran, um darzulegen, was heute nottut: nichts weniger als eine Revolution unserer Kultur, unseres Denkens, unserer Arbeit und unserer Lebensweise.

      If you’re relying on willpower alone to help you lose weight, improve your relationships, or achieve more at work, you’re doomed to fail. The environment around us is far too powerful, stimulating, addicting, and stressful to overcome by white knuckling. The only way to stop just surviving and learn to truly thrive in today’s world is to proactively shape your environment. That’s the premise of Willpower Doesn’t Work by Medium.com’s most-read writer, Benjamin Hardy. Building on copious existing research, as well as his own experience of growing up in a broken family afflicted by addiction and drug use, Hardy explains how people can change their lives on every level by making small, impactful changes in their environment like: * Creating “enriched environments”–using tougher challenges and personal investment to force yourself to rise to the occasion. * Growing into your goals-creating multiple layers of accountability to ensure you stay on track. * Becoming the teacher-stepping into a leadership role (even before you think you’re ready) to accelerate your skill development and commitment. * Rotating your environments-getting out of your rut by literally changing your physical surroundings throughout the day or week. From simple steps like removing things that conflict with your values (like junk food, junk media, even junk people), to incorporating new tools (like fasting or embedding “positive triggers” to avoid self-sabotage), these strategies are how you proactively shape your surroundings so you can consciously evolve into the person you want to become.

      In Thrive, Arianna Huffington, the co-founder and editor-in-chief of the Huffington Post and one of the most influential women in the world, has written a passionate call to arms, looking to redefine what it means to be successful in todayâe(tm)s world. She likens our drive for money and power to two legs of a three-legged stool. It may hold us up temporarily, but sooner or later weâe(tm)re going to topple over. We need a third leg âe" a Third Metric for defining success âe" in order to live a healthy, productive, and meaningful life. In this deeply personal book, Arianna talks candidly about her own challenges with managing time and prioritising the demands of a career and two daughters. Drawing on the latest groundbreaking research and scientific findings in the fields of psychology, sports, sleep and physiology that show the profound and transformative effects of meditation, mindfulness, unplugging and giving, Arianna shows us the way to a revolution in our culture, our thinking, our workplaces, and our lives.
